What is an empty makeup tin tray?
Empty makeup tin trays are usually made of tinplate or aluminum, with good corrosion resistance and formability, and are widely used in the filling and packaging of various powdered cosmetics. Its core function is to ensure that the finished powder can be safely embedded in the makeup box, stably stored, and easy to use.
Key manufacturing standards for high-quality empty makeup tin trays
When selecting empty makeup tin trays, you can evaluate them from the following standards:
1. Material purity and stability
High-quality tin trays should be made of food-grade or cosmetic-grade tinplate/aluminum, with a smooth surface without impurities and heavy metal pollution, to ensure compatibility with powder formulas. Too thin or inferior metal may cause deformation and rust, affecting the service life.
2. High-precision stamping process
High-precision molds and automated stamping equipment should be used in the manufacturing process to ensure that the edge of the tin plate is flat and the thickness is consistent, avoiding burrs or broken edges to prevent scratches on users or affect the fit of the shell.
3. Surface treatment and coating
In order to improve the anti-oxidation ability and adhesion with the powder, high-quality tin plates will be surface coated or electrophoresed. Common treatment methods include clear coating, electroplating, baking paint, etc., which help to prevent rust, fingerprints, and improve the aesthetics of the product.
4. Dimensional error control
The tin plate needs to fit precisely with the empty eyeshadow plate, makeup box and other structures, so the dimensional tolerance of qualified products is usually controlled within ±0.1mm to ensure seamless, stable and firm assembly.
Industry certifications worth paying attention to
When purchasing empty makeup tin plates, the following certifications are key to judging the strength of manufacturers and product reliability:
ISO 9001 quality management system: ensures standardized manufacturing process and strong product consistency.
ISO 22716 Cosmetics GMP (Good Manufacturing Practice): Ensures compliance with the production environment and hygiene requirements of the cosmetics industry.
SGS/ROHS test report: Proves that the product does not contain harmful substances such as lead, cadmium, mercury, etc., and meets the environmental standards of the European and American markets.
